How To View File Downloads in WordPress 

In order to view your top downloads in WordPress, all you need to do is click the “Insights” button and then click the “Report” button and then click “Publishers Report”. You will then be directed to a screen that will showcase all of your downloads including your top downloads.

 

How To View File Downloads in Google Analytics

In order to view file downloads in Google Analytics, login to your Google Analytics account and navigate to the left side of the screen and click “Behaviors” then click “Site Content” then click “All Pages”.  On the other hand, if you enabled your downloads as events click “Behaviors” and then click “Events”.
